#BDE618 Hex Color Code
#BDE618
The Hexadecimal Color #BDE618 is a contrast shade of Green Yellow. #BDE618 RGB value is rgb(189, 230, 24). RGB Color Model of #BDE618 consists of 74% red, 90% green and 9% blue. HSL color Mode of #BDE618 has 72°(degrees) Hue, 81% Saturation and 50% Lightness. #BDE618 color has an wavelength of 574.66667n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BDE618 is #CCFF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BDE618 is #BE1. The Closest Color to #BDE618 is #ADFF2F. Official Name of #BDE618 Hex Code is Inch Worm.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BDE618 is 18 Cyan 0 Magenta 90 Yellow 10 Black and #BDE618 CMY is 18, 0, 90.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#BDE618 is hsl(72,81,50,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(72, 90, 90).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#BDE618 is 49.45, 67.48, 11.28.
Hex8 Value of #BDE618 is #BDE618FF. Decimal Value of #BDE618 is 12445208 and Octal Value of #BDE618 is 57363030. Binary Value of #BDE618 is 10111101, 11100110, 11000 and Android of #BDE618 is 4290635288 / 0xffbde618.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#BDE618 is 0.386, 0.526, 0.526 and YIQ Color Space of #BDE618 is 194.257, 41.7559, -72.7787.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#BDE618 is 63.39, 79.82, 12.16.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#BDE618 is 85.75, -36.42, 81.49.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#BDE618 is 85.75, -19.26, 95.9.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#BDE618 is 85.75, 89.26, 114.08. Hunter Lab variable of #BDE618 is 82.15, -36.3, 49.36.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BDE618
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.
The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.
The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.
The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
